开发者社区 问答 正文

request和ActionContext获取请求参数有什么区别? 400 请求报错 

 问:HttpServletRequest req = ServletActionContext.getRequest();

Map param = ActionContext.getContext().getParameters();

这两个获取请求数据有啥区别

form用post提交,request获取是乱码,ActionContext获取不乱,为什么 
所有编码都设置的utf8

---

展开
收起
kun坤 2020-05-30 22:59:36 522 分享 版权
1 条回答
写回答
取消 提交回答
  • 三个编码:项目编码,http报文编码,jsp编码。检查下######回复 @白小衣 : 一个是struts2封装后的取参方式,一个是原生的。######编码没问题,我想问的是这两种获取请求参数的区别,为什么一个乱码一个不乱?

    2020-05-30 22:59:40
    赞同 展开评论
问答地址: